Unity and Respect.

A home with shouts, no listening ears,
No rules for kids, just angry tears.
Each one goes wild, a tangled mess,
Success fades out, a life of stress.

A town that's loud, no common ground,
Where every voice is a jarring sound.
No laws to hold, no helping hand,
A broken place, on shifting sand.

A land where trust is lost and gone,
And everyone feels all alone.
Without respect, no guiding light,
The future dims, a starless night.

We see the signs, they're clear and bold,
A story often to be told.
Togetherness, a bridge to build,
Or darkness falls, with futures killed.

T.M.Solvang
